And Finally Spurs Tasted The Trophy

Published by Jack Ying at 1:20 pm under Carling Cup

I had never thought Tottenham to put until this far and even won away the trophy which usually ignored by big clubs from England. A little bit shock, Tottenham Hotspurs had beaten the trophies-strave, Chelsea football club in the Carling Cup final few days ago in the run time of 120 minutes in the match in Wembley Stadium. While, manager Juande Ramos was said to be the key of the winning. From my view, his terrific management seriously brought Tottenham Hotspurs back to their trophies challenge track.

Since the former manager, Martin Jol managed to upgrade the team to the biggest top 5 in Premiership.However, there was a crucial problem happened in this season, until the welcoming of current manager Juande Ramos. Chelsea’s hitman Didier Drogba broke the dead lock and put Chelsea forward in the 1st half while Bulgarian Berbatov equalized in the 70th minutes with an amazing penalty. New comer Jonathan Woodgate scored a stunning goal to seal the win.
